Fuengirola. A large town about 10 miles west of Malaga, on the costa del Sol In the province of Andalucia. A beach resort favoured by many, Brits included. Its made up of many streets, some only wide enough for 1 car
There is evidence of Roman occupation and Arab (A castle to the west)
The town holds a very large flea/fruit and veg market on a Tuesday morning. And a very large car boot/antiques market on a Sat morning.
There are plenty of shop/bars/restaurants in the town, and a Zoo.
It is easily reached from Malaga centre or from the airport via the Cercanias electric train every 20 min. The train calls at Torremolinos and Benalmadena amongst other stations. http://www.renfe.com/EN/viajeros/cercanias/malaga/
There are 2 stations in Fuengirola. Los Boliches a high level stop, and Fuengirola terminal, an underground stop end of the line. Fuengirola can also be reached by bus. www.avanzabus.com
Temperatures can reach 40 degrees+ in August and even a pleasant 20 in winter.
